The role will include supporting children with Special Educational Needs and Disabilities (SEND). This may involve assisting pupils with communication, emotional regulation, personal care or mobility needs. At times, the role can be physically demanding and requires patience, resilience and flexibility; however, it is also incredibly rewarding and provides the opportunity to make a genuine and lasting difference to children’s lives every day.
